Virginia Elizabeth Michaels Williams, 93, of Oak Ridge, passed away Saturday, Sept. 1, at the home of her daughter, Michelle Mickey Stockton.

She was born Nov. 1, 1918, in Clearfield, Pa., and was the daughter of George and Virgie Cutler, who are both deceased. Mrs. Williams grew up in Clearfield County, married Lloyd A. Michaels and later moved to Oak Ridge.

While living in Oak Ridge, she was employed by Nettie Lee’s Fashion Shoppe. Mrs. Williams enjoyed visiting with her family and friends, traveling, and caring for flowers. She attended Robertsville Baptist Church and Royce Baptist Church.

After the death of her first husband, L. A. Michaels in December 1972, Mrs. Williams continued to live in Oak Ridge and later married Benjamin S. Williams of Clearfield, Pa. Upon the death of her second husband, she returned to Oak Ridge to be near her daughters.

She is survived by daughters, Sandra Michaels Potts and husband John Boyden Potts of Athens, Ga., Carole Michaels of Kingston, and Michelle “Mickey” Michaels Stockton of Oak Ridge; six grandchildren; and 13 great-grandchildren and three great-great grandchildren.
